千锋教育-做有情怀、有良心、有品质的职业教育机构

当前位置:首页  >  关于学院  >  技术干货  >  云计算技术干货  >  正文

git开源项目可以把代码应用到自己项目吗

来源:千锋教育
发布时间:2023-09-09 10:10:26
分享

介绍Git开源项目的意义

Git是一个分布式版本控制系统,广泛应用于软件开发过程中。开源项目是指源代码对公众开放并可自由使用、修改和分发的项目。将Git开源项目的代码应用到自己的项目中,可以带来许多好处。可以节省开发时间和成本,因为可以直接使用已经成熟的代码。可以借鉴和学习优秀的代码设计和实现思路,提高自己的编程能力。通过参与开源项目的贡献,还可以扩展自己的人脉和提升个人知名度。将Git开源项目的代码应用到自己的项目中是非常有意义的。

选择适合自己项目的Git开源项目

在将Git开源项目的代码应用到自己项目中之前,首先需要选择适合自己项目的开源项目。这需要考虑项目的需求和目标,以及开源项目的功能和特性。可以通过浏览开源社区、搜索引擎和GitHub等平台来寻找合适的开源项目。在选择时,需要注意项目的活跃程度、文档的完善程度、社区的支持等因素。还需要了解开源项目的许可证,确保与自己项目的许可证兼容。选择合适的Git开源项目是成功将代码应用到自己项目的关键一步。

了解Git开源项目的代码结构和功能

在将Git开源项目的代码应用到自己项目之前,需要先了解开源项目的代码结构和功能。可以通过阅读项目的文档、查看源代码和运行示例来深入了解。代码结构的了解可以帮助我们理解项目的整体架构和模块之间的关系,从而更好地集成到自己的项目中。功能的了解可以帮助我们确定需要使用的部分,并进行必要的修改和定制。通过深入了解开源项目的代码结构和功能,可以更加高效地将代码应用到自己的项目中。

修改和定制开源项目的代码

将Git开源项目的代码应用到自己的项目中,通常需要进行一些修改和定制。这是因为开源项目的代码通常是通用的,而自己的项目可能有特定的需求和要求。修改和定制的方式可以有多种,例如添加、删除或修改某些功能,优化代码的性能和可读性,适配自己的项目结构等。在进行修改和定制时,需要注意保持代码的稳定性和可维护性,避免引入潜在的问题。通过修改和定制开源项目的代码,可以使其更好地适应自己的项目需求,并提升整体的开发效率和质量。

合理管理和维护应用的开源代码

将Git开源项目的代码应用到自己的项目中后,需要进行合理的管理和维护。需要保持与开源项目的同步更新,及时获取最新的代码和功能改进。可以通过关注开源项目的社区和邮件列表来获取最新的消息。需要在自己的项目中建立适当的文档和注释,方便团队成员理解和使用开源代码。还需要进行测试和调试,确保开源代码在自己的项目中正常运行。通过合理管理和维护应用的开源代码,可以保持代码的稳定性和可维护性,以及与开源社区的良好合作关系。

参与开源项目的贡献

将Git开源项目的代码应用到自己的项目中之后,可以考虑参与开源项目的贡献。这可以通过提交代码、修复bug、提出建议或参与讨论等方式来实现。参与开源项目的贡献可以帮助我们更深入地理解和掌握项目,同时也可以为开源社区的发展做出贡献。通过与其他开发者的交流和合作,可以拓展自己的人脉和提升个人知名度。参与开源项目的贡献是一个互利共赢的过程,可以为自己的项目和个人发展带来更多机会和收益。

将Git开源项目的代码应用到自己的项目中是一项有意义且具有挑战性的任务。通过选择适合自己项目的开源项目、了解代码结构和功能、修改和定制代码、合理管理和维护应用的开源代码,以及参与开源项目的贡献,可以充分利用开源项目的优势,提高自己的开发效率和项目质量。也可以为开源社区的发展做出贡献,与其他开发者建立良好的合作关系。将Git开源项目的代码应用到自己的项目中,是一个不断学习和成长的过程,值得我们去尝试和探索。

声明:本站稿件版权均属千锋教育所有,未经许可不得擅自转载。

相关推荐

  • git小乌龟解决冲突 解决冲突的重要性冲突是在多人协作开发中经常遇到的问题,特别是在使用版本控制系统如Git时更为突出。解决冲突是保证项目顺利进行的关键步骤。Git小乌龟作为一款优秀的Git图形化工具,提供了简单易用的冲
  • git小乌龟更新代码 小标题1:介绍Git小乌龟Git小乌龟是一款常用的Git图形化界面工具,它为开发者提供了便捷的代码管理和版本控制功能。通过Git小乌龟,开发者可以轻松地进行代码的提交、拉取、合并等操作,大大提高了开
  • git小乌龟怎么用 git小乌龟的使用指南本文将详细介绍git小乌龟的使用方法。我们将从安装git小乌龟开始,然后介绍如何创建和克隆仓库。接着,我们将探讨如何进行代码提交和拉取。我们还将介绍如何处理分支和合并代码。我们
  • git小乌龟怎么提交代码 概述本文将详细介绍如何使用Git小乌龟来提交代码。Git小乌龟是一款图形化的Git客户端工具,能够简化代码管理和版本控制的流程。本文将从六个方面对Git小乌龟的代码提交功能进行详细阐述。代码提交前
  • git小乌龟怎么合并代码 Git是一种分布式版本控制系统,它被广泛用于软件开发中的代码管理。而Git小乌龟(TortoiseGit)是Git的一个图形化界面工具,它为用户提供了更加直观、易于操作的方式来管理代码。在Git小乌龟
  • git小乌龟密钥 什么是Git小乌龟密钥?Git小乌龟密钥是一种用于身份验证和加密通信的安全协议。它基于非对称加密算法,使用公钥和私钥对数据进行加解密。Git小乌龟密钥广泛应用于Git版本控制系统中,用于保护代码的完